Subject: Date localization cut-over is done

Hello plugin authors — as of this morning, Pellowisp formats all dates through the new Tidemark locale engine. The legacy formatter is gone; plugins calling it will get the shim until the next release. Please migrate to the Tidemark API soon. The engine now runs with the following configuration:

config for yahof-tajop:
zorath:
  pin: 7493
  metrics_host: metrics.zorath.tolvaqsys.internal
  tenant: praiel
  seal: seal_fd9cd4f1

Subject: Handover — driver-assignment heuristic DB

Hi Petra,

Taking over from me on the Cartwheel assignment heuristic. Plugin authors query the `assignments` schema read-only; their scoring hooks run before our distance-weighted fallback, so warn them not to write long transactions. Nightly vacuum runs at 02:00; stats refresh right after. The sandbox instance mirrors production weekly, which is what external authors should develop against. For the sandbox, use the connection string below.

warehouse DSN: mssql://gorael_svc:CSAOPkf@db-5d7b.qorveldata.example:5432/novix

Subject: GraphLoom 4.2 out to prod

Team — GraphLoom dependency visualizer 4.2 is live. Fixes the cycle-detection hang on large monorepos and the blurry export on high-DPI screens. Known issue: collapsed nodes may render stale labels until refresh; tell users to hit Rebuild Layout. Rollback window closes Friday. If a customer reports rendering faults, capture a screenshot and attach the build token shown below.

trace token, yageg-fahaf: htk3_4d6

Hey Priya — handing over the font-vendoring task for Quenchly. All third-party fonts now live in the repo under vendored assets with pinned checksums; no more fetch-at-build. Two licenses still need your sign-off before the freeze. I've listed each font, its license text, and checksum on the tracking page.

operations page: https://confluence.lumiclabs.internal/projects/display/browse/projects/b6be